From 0b335e80a6c752ae24f2db9a6047c048596879d6 Mon Sep 17 00:00:00 2001 From: vabene1111 Date: Fri, 11 Jul 2025 22:54:03 +0200 Subject: [PATCH] first help dialog draft --- vue3/src/apps/tandoor/Tandoor.vue | 4 +- vue3/src/components/dialogs/HelpDialog.vue | 70 +++++++++++++++---- .../components/dialogs/VClosableCardTitle.vue | 12 ++-- vue3/src/pages/HelpPage.vue | 5 -- 4 files changed, 68 insertions(+), 23 deletions(-) diff --git a/vue3/src/apps/tandoor/Tandoor.vue b/vue3/src/apps/tandoor/Tandoor.vue index df14b1ee7..57e79b75b 100644 --- a/vue3/src/apps/tandoor/Tandoor.vue +++ b/vue3/src/apps/tandoor/Tandoor.vue @@ -144,8 +144,9 @@ @@ -199,6 +200,7 @@ import {useDjangoUrls} from "@/composables/useDjangoUrls"; import {onMounted} from "vue"; import {isSpaceAboveLimit} from "@/utils/logic_utils"; import {useMediaQuery} from "@vueuse/core"; +import HelpDialog from "@/components/dialogs/HelpDialog.vue"; const {lgAndUp} = useDisplay() const {getDjangoUrl} = useDjangoUrls() diff --git a/vue3/src/components/dialogs/HelpDialog.vue b/vue3/src/components/dialogs/HelpDialog.vue index 0568b8705..a4725cbd0 100644 --- a/vue3/src/components/dialogs/HelpDialog.vue +++ b/vue3/src/components/dialogs/HelpDialog.vue @@ -1,18 +1,30 @@